Here, we report all-solid-state spiral wire-type stretchable supercapacitors (WSSCs) based on wire-type MnO2/graphene (Gr)/Ni electrode, in which a corroded Ni wire serves as substrate, Gr as buffer layer for depositing of MnO2 and KOH-polyvinyl alcohol gel as the solid-state electrolyte. In this work, MnO2/porous carbon film/Ni foil are fabricated for flexible supecapacitors (FSCs), in which the porous carbon film (PCF) serves as a buffer layer to facilitate the loading of the MnO2 and reduce the interfacial stress.
